Sarah Fore Smith

Sarah Virginia Fore Smith was born July 25, 1921, in Latta, S.C., the daughter of Henry G. and Ruby Edwards Fore. She graduated from Mullins High School in 1938 and Mullins Business College in 1940. She was a corporate secretary with Canal Wood Corporation through 1951. In the 1940s she was an officer in one or more of the companies that merged to form Canal Industries.

At Coastal Carolina College in the 1960s and 1970s, she was instrumental in the establishment of the associate's degree program in nursing and she served on the College Scholarship Committee and the Culture Affairs Committee, the predecessor to the Wheelwright Council and the Kimbel Distinguished Lecture Series Committee.

Smith was a charter member of the Pierian Book Club and a past president of the Myrtle Beach Garden Club. She was Girl Scout Brownie troop leader and an artisan.

She married C. Foster Smith in 1947; they had three daughters and several grandchildren. She died September 18, 1988.

Smith was named an honorary founder of Coastal Carolina University in 1992.
